Duchesnea indica
| Scientific Name: | Duchesnea indica |
| Synonym: | Potentilla indica |
| Family: | Rosaceae |
| Common Name: | Indian Strawberry |
| Authority: | (Andrews) Focke. |
| Etymology: | |
| C Value: | |
| Wetness: | FACU- |
| # of Species in Genus in Illinois: | 1 |
| Duration: | Perennial |
| Reproduction: | Monoecious |
| Flower Type: | Perfect |
| Flower Shape: | |
| Flower # of Parts: | |
| Flower Color: | Yellow |
| Growth Habit: | Forb |
| Leaf Arrangement: | Alternate |
| Leaf Type: | Palmate Compound |
| Leaf Shape: | |
| Leaf Shape Term: | |
| Leaf Margin: | Toothed |
| Leaf Toothing: | |
| Stem Surface: | |
| Trunk/Bark: | |
| Armature: | |
| Twig Characteristics: | |
| Habitat: | |
| Distribution: | BONAP Distribution Map |
| Status (State): | Not Listed |
| Status (Federal): | Not Listed |
| ID Tips: | |
| Gee Whiz: | This is also called Mock Strawberry because the fruits resemble strawberries, but are not good to eat. |
